防止Eclipse(重新)移动导入注释

时间:2013-04-10 19:13:06

标签: eclipse

我看过一些与此类似的错误报告,但我想知道除了禁用 Ctrl + Shift + <之外是否还有一个明确的答案KBD> 0

组织导入时,所有行注释都会被推到底部。

有没有办法解决这个问题,以便使用导入行评论,或者更改(或重新编码)组织导入的功能?

编辑:或者,另一方面,有没有办法让eclipse在项目刷新时自动组织导入?

解决XY问题:我有一些Java被预先处理成单独的项目,并且一些代码具有未使用的+未解析的导入,预处理不能(有效地)检测/删除。在添加代码后,项目将被刷新

这最终会导致未解决的导入数千个错误。是的,我可以浏览每个项目并为每个源文件夹组织导入,但我更愿意尽可能自动完成任务。

1 个答案:

答案 0 :(得分:2)

如果您通过自行开发的Eclipse插件进行项目拆分,那么它也可以替代为生成的项目设置中的“清理”操作生成必要的设置(例如,配置清理操作对于您的某个项目,然后查看.settings/org.eclipse.jdt.ui.prefs)。然后,您可以以编程方式调用“清理”操作,类似于org.eclipse.jdt.internal.ui.actions.AllCleanUpsAction所做的操作。

好处:如果你这样做,你不仅可以组织导入,还可以应用各种其他自动格式。